Explore The AWARE Blueprint: Assessing & Developing Conscious Leadership, an episode introducing the AWARE Model, a comprehensive framework for Measuring and Mastering Aware Leadership. This is a structured approach to assess your current leadership capabilities and systematically cultivate the attributes of an Aware Leader.
This episode deconstructs the five core, interconnected components of the AWARE Model:
• Awareness: The foundational capacity encompassing Self-Awareness (understanding your inner landscape), Situational Awareness (attunement to external dynamics), and Mindful Presence (engaging fully in the "NOW"). This is the bedrock upon which all other Aware Leadership competencies are built.
• Wisdom: The capacity for Insight-Driven and Ethical Decision-Making, involving sound judgment, foresight, and principled action.
• Authenticity: Leading with Integrity, Transparency, and Value-Action Alignment. This means demonstrating consistency between your espoused values and lived behaviors, and communicating openly and honestly.
• Resilience: The ability to thrive through challenges. This includes cultivating emotional regulation, adaptability, and a growth mindset, seeing setbacks as stepping stones rather than roadblocks.
• Engagement: Building Trust and Effective Collaboration. This involves fostering psychological safety, practicing effective and compassionate communication, building meaningful relationships, and empowering others to contribute to collective effort and ownership.
This episode underscores the scientific grounding of the AWARE Model, drawing inspiration from psychometric principles, emotional intelligence, and mindfulness research. While acknowledging that comprehensive empirical validation for specific AWARE-specific instruments is an ongoing journey, it outlines a rigorous research roadmap for future development and validation.
You will learn about various assessment methods (self-report questionnaires, 360-degree feedback, behavioral observation, reflective journals, Situational Judgment Tests) that provide practical tools and metrics for self-assessment and ongoing development. The goal is to build an AWARE Profile, a comprehensive summary of a leader's strengths and developmental areas, which can then be used to fuel developmental action and coaching.
